When we talk about the 2008 BMW 335i, the first thing that grabs attention is, without a doubt, its heart-pumping horsepower. The 335i is equipped with a 3.0-liter inline-six, twin-turbocharged engine, a marvel of engineering that delivers an impressive 300 horsepower. This power plant is what sets the 335i apart, providing the kind of thrilling acceleration and responsive handling that BMW is known for. Whether you're cruising down the highway or navigating tight city streets, the 335i's engine ensures a dynamic and engaging driving experience. The robust horsepower isn't just a number; it translates to real-world performance that makes every drive feel special. Beyond just raw power, the engine's design focuses on delivering smooth, consistent power across the rev range, minimizing turbo lag and maximizing responsiveness. This means that power is readily available whenever you need it, making the 335i a joy to drive in various conditions. To complement this powerful engine, BMW paired it with either a six-speed manual or a six-speed automatic transmission, each offering its own distinct driving experience. The manual transmission provides a more engaging and direct connection to the engine, perfect for those who enjoy the art of driving. On the other hand, the automatic transmission offers smooth and quick shifts, making it ideal for daily commutes and relaxed cruising. The combination of high horsepower and refined transmission options makes the 2008 BMW 335i a standout in its class.

Reliability and Maintenance: Keeping Your 335i on the Road
Owning a 2008 BMW 335i Sedan 4D can be a rewarding experience, but it's important to be aware of the potential reliability and maintenance considerations. Like any performance car, the 335i requires regular maintenance to keep it running smoothly. This includes routine oil changes, filter replacements, and inspections. It's also important to address any issues promptly to prevent them from escalating into more serious problems. One of the most common issues with the 2008 BMW 335i is related to its twin-turbocharged engine. The turbochargers can be prone to failure, especially if the car is not properly maintained. Other potential issues include problems with the fuel injectors, the water pump, and the high-pressure fuel pump. However, many of these issues can be mitigated by following a strict maintenance schedule and using high-quality parts. Despite these potential issues, the 2008 BMW 335i can be a reliable car if properly cared for. Many owners have reported years of trouble-free driving with their 335i's, attesting to the car's inherent quality and durability. By staying on top of maintenance and addressing any issues promptly, you can keep your 335i on the road for many years to come. Before purchasing a used 335i, it's always a good idea to have it inspected by a qualified mechanic to identify any potential problems.
